What is Motion Capture Data?
Motion capture, often called mo-cap, involves recording the movements of real-world objects or people. This data is then used to animate digital characters or objects with high precision. By capturing nuanced motions, artists can produce more lifelike animations that resonate with viewers.
Benefits of Using Motion Capture in Ultracellmedia
- Realism: Motion data provides authentic movement patterns, making animations more believable.
- Efficiency: Using pre-recorded motion data reduces the time needed for manual keyframing.
- Consistency: Ensures uniformity across multiple animations, especially in complex scenes.
- Creativity: Enables artists to experiment with dynamic movements that would be difficult to animate manually.
Integrating Motion Capture Data into Ultracellmedia’s Workflow
Ultracellmedia uses specialized software to import and process motion capture data. This data is then mapped onto 3D objects within their animation pipeline. The process involves cleaning the raw data, retargeting movements to different objects, and refining animations for seamless integration.
Steps in the Process
- Recording motion with sensors or optical systems
- Importing data into animation software
- Cleaning and editing raw motion data
- Applying data to digital objects
- Fine-tuning animations for final output
